Core Gameplay Foundation
The game’s combat relies on an accessible tap-and-swipe system that still manages to support high-level skill expression. Players tap to strike, swipe to move or dodge, and hold with two fingers to block incoming hits. Timing matters, especially when chaining attacks together or preparing a defensive stance during fast exchanges.
Matches stay energetic in Skullgirls because the action keeps moving without long pauses. Clear animations help newcomers react confidently, while experienced players can push for cleaner, more precise combos. Beginners have access to assist tools that simplify decisions, and advanced users can switch to settings that support longer, tighter combo strings. Managing spacing, stamina, and health bars becomes part of the rhythm, turning every fight in this game into a fast, reactive exchange where smart choices matter as much as quick hands.

Progression, Growth, and Upgrades
Progression in Skullgirls adds meaningful depth by giving each fighter space to grow through leveling and evolution. As characters advance, they reach stronger tiers with greater potential, while Special Moves and Blockbusters form the core abilities players rely on. These skills can be upgraded or swapped using in-game resources, allowing flexible loadouts that adjust smoothly to different game modes or personal strategies.
To get the most value from these systems, players often focus on upgrading key moves first, avoid spreading resources too thin, and build teams with abilities that work well together. Participating in rotating events also helps secure steady rewards. Over time, planning becomes a big part of the fun, as this game feels more satisfying when players invest in characters that fit their style and make smart decisions about where their resources go.
Game Modes and Player Goals
There are several modes designed to fit different motivations. Story Mode follows the search for the Skullgirl while introducing players to New Meridian through short scenes and dialogue. Prize Fights are competitive score-based events where players earn fighters or upgrades by climbing ranks. Daily Events rotate by character type and help players collect specific resources.
Training Mode in Skullgirls gives players a safe space to work on combos, sharpen defensive timing, and try out different team setups without worrying about losing matches. Rift Battles, meanwhile, introduce a more strategic layer where players set up defenses and challenge other teams asynchronously. Each mode offers its own rewards and growth paths, so switching between them keeps the experience fresh. With so many options, this game makes it easy for players to stay motivated while steadily improving their skills.
Visual Style and Audio Identity
The visual identity draws heavily from vintage animation. Thousands of hand-drawn frames come together to produce fluid combat sequences that feel playful yet sharp. This clarity also helps players read incoming strikes or projectiles, which is important when the action speeds up.
The audio design ties the presentation together. The soundtrack uses lively tunes that match the tone of the fights, while sound effects give weight to each hit or skill activation. Together, the art and audio create a setting that feels expressive and easy to recognize. Many players appreciate that this game maintains a unique style without sacrificing readability during its intense matches.
